Does a wind power project need energy storage to fully access the grid
Energy storage systems help balance wind power output. This smooths power delivery to the grid. . This enhances grid flexibility to absorb high amounts of wind energy and lower the cost of grid integration. Enable seamless integration of wind with other types of power generation and thermal and fuel systems to provide a more flexible and efficient power system of the future. Addressing these challenges is essential for a smooth. . Imagine a wind farm producing 10 MW one hour and dropping to 2 MW the next. Grid. . Wind Power Energy Storage refers to the methods and technologies used to store the electrical energy generated by wind turbines during periods of high production for use at times when wind generation decreases or demand increases.

Principle of double-fed wind turbine generator
The DFIG operates on the principle of induction, where the stator windings are directly connected to the grid, and the rotor windings are fed with a controlled AC power through the rotor-side converter. By feeding adjustable-frequency AC power to. . This chapter introduces the operation and control of a Doubly-fed Induction Generator (DFIG) system. The DFIG is currently the system of choice for multi-MW wind turbines. It is typically used to generate electricity in. .
